XPA protein levels in lung cancer cell lines are associated with sensitivity to cisplatin. (A) Western blot depicting protein levels of XPA in 11 lung cancer cell lines. (B) XPA expression and sensitivity to cisplatin (IC50) are highly correlated in lung cancer cell lines (r = 0.88; P < 0.001). (C) XPA knockdown sensitizes H2228 and H358 to cisplatin. Transient knockdown was confirmed by western blotting up to 72 h posttransfection. The viability of cells treated with different doses of cisplatin was measured by MTT assay. Each point represents the mean for three wells (mean ± standard error of the mean).
